The C-Store Team Member plays a key role in providing exceptional customer service and maintaining a clean, safe, and welcoming store environment. This position is responsible for assisting customers, processing transactions, stocking products, and ensuring the overall readiness of the store. Team Members represent the Refuel brand through friendly interactions, attention to detail, and consistent execution of daily tasks.

Working Environment and Physical Requirements:
- Must be able to stand during the entire work shift.
- Must be able to work in a cooler at a temperature of 35 degrees for up to 30 minutes.
- Must be able to lift 50 lbs.
- Must have visual acuity to check identification and process money orders.
- Must be able to tolerate gas fumes and cleaning products.
- Must be able to climb a ladder to clean windows.
